Anyway, many things come packaged in a box. You will need to find a place where you are allowed to rez a box, so that you can drag it to the ground and "open" it to get the contents out. (Places you can NOT rez things will have a little box icon with a red circle and slash through it at the top of your screen.)

Drag the box onto the ground.
Right click and select "open".
Then you can select "copy to inventory" or "copy and wear".
Those are pretty self explanatory.
Then, please be polite and either "take" or "delete" the box you put on the ground.
(You probably want to keep them until you have the hang of it; some boxes will still have something inside and others will not.)

If you cannot find anywhere to rez things, then you can search for a public sandbox and do it there, and many shops will allow you to rez things so that you can wear their stuff right away.
